Résumé
Every word you speak carries power, shaping growth or decay. The words you use every day are shaping your life more than you realize. Not just the ones you speak out loud, but the ones you repeat silently to yourself. The phrases you default to. The stories you've learned to believe about who you are, what you deserve, and what you can expect from life. In The Power of Words, you'll begin to notice how language quietly forms your identity and colors your reality.
This book explores how self-talk influences confidence, emotional patterns, relationships, and decision-making. It reveals how certain words create inner tension, self-doubt, or limitation, while others create clarity, stability, and self-respect. The words we speak, think, repeat, and accept become the lens through which we experience life. Over time, language programs identity, self-worth, relationships, confidence, and even what we believe is possible for us.
This book invites you to pay attention to one of the most underestimated forces in everyday life: the words you choose to speak.
